Biography

About

Antoni Gaudí i Cornet was born in Catalonia on 25 June 1852. He trained as an architect and entered the Modernista movement at the end of the nineteenth century, influenced by neo-Gothic art and Oriental techniques, but his work soon pulled away from any school. He combined ceramics, stained glass, wrought iron, and carpentry into structures inspired by natural forms, introducing trencadís — mosaics made from ceramic waste — and rarely drawing detailed plans, preferring three-dimensional scale models he could shape as he went.
